This is the rating and price for Grebo Mask, Côte d'Ivoire



Description : Grebo Mask, Côte d'Ivoire Wood with dark brown patina and kaolin highlights, fiber, nails Height 12 1/2in (31.7cm) Provenance American Private Collection Pace Primitive, New York, USA, early 1970s Michael Oliver, New York Liliane and Michel Durand-Dessert Collection, Paris De Baecque, Paris-Drouot, L'Art du Temps. Collection Durand-Dessert, 14 November 2018, Lot 6 David Blackhurst Collection, Bakersfield, California Published Paudrat, Jean-Louis, et al., Fragments du Vivant: Sculptures Africaines dans la collection Durand-Dessert, Milan: 5 Continents, 2008, fig. 215 The magical charge attached to the forehead dates the mask to around 1850.

About the lot N° 126
Title : Grebo Mask, Côte d'Ivoire
Medium : Wood with dark brown patina and kaolin highlights, fiber, nails
Condition report : Old losses around rim; fiber worn and fraying; liquid stains to surface; nicks and abrasions throughout; custom mount.
